Shutdown Control
The SHDN pin is TTL/CMOS compatible and is used to
enable (or disable) the MAX2430. Table 1 lists the
options available for the shutdown control jumper, J1.
To use an external control signal, remove the shunt on
J1 completely, and connect the external signal to the
pad marked SHDN. The external control signal should
not exceed VCC. Supply current in the disabled mode

BIAS Pin
The BIAS pin regulates the ramp-up and ramp-down times
of the output RF envelope. It can also be driven externally
to control the output power over a 15dB range. The ramp-
up/down slope is set by a capacitor connected from the
BIAS pin to ground. The EV kit comes with a 2.2nF capaci-
tor (C6), which yields an RF envelope ramp-up/down time
of approximately 10µs. The BIAS pad on the EV kit allows
the user to manipulate the MAX2430 BIAS pin. Refer to the
BIAS Pin section of the MAX2430 data sheet for more
information on output power control.
Layout Considerations
The evaluation board can serve as a guide for board lay-
out. Grounding is critical for the proper operation and sta-
bility of the MAX2430. The following considerations were
taken into account on the evaluation board. C1, C2, and
C3 should be small surface-mount capacitors, placed
directly from each effective VCC terminal to the ground
plane. Make connections short (not through vias or long
traces). C5 and C6 should be surface-mount capacitors,
located as close to the MAX2430 as possible for best
results. C2 should be next to L2. C3 should be next to LC.
LC should be perpendicular to L1, and L1 perpendicular
to L2 to ensure minimal coupling.
The evaluation board has four layers made from FR4
(εR = 4.0 to 4.6) with 1oz. copper. The first two layers
(signal and ground planes) are 14 mils apart, which pro-
vides a 50characteristic impedance from 25mil-wide
traces. These trace widths are used for PIN and POUT to
maintain a 50environment out to the SMA connectors.
The third layer is used for the VCC supply plane. The
fourth layer is used for the SHDN pin jumper connections
and BIAS pin signal routing. The ground metal, connect-
ed with vias on the first and second layers, acts as a
heatsink for the MAX2430, reducing internal operating
temperatures. Note that all ground and VCC plane is
removed under matching components (L1, L2, LC, RC,
CO, CSH) to minimize parasitic capacitance.
The MAX2430EVKIT-QSOP includes two large holes
under the MAX2430 to aid in attachment and removal of
the part. These holes are not necessary for proper circuit
operation.
Operation Outside the
800MHz to 950MHz Frequency Band
With minor modifications to the MAX2430 EV kit match-
ing network components, the operating frequency can
be tuned to frequencies outside the specified band.
Refer to the Applications Information section of the
MAX2430 data sheet for more information.
